Welcome to the new forum!
If you are a previously registered user, you must do the following:

1) Click on 'I forgot my password' at the login prompt
2) Enter your username and email you registered with and submit
3) You will receive an email with an activation link. Please click it and then log in using the random password provided
4) Go to your User Control Panel and click on the Profile tab
5) Click on 'Edit Account Settings' and enter your new password twice followed by the random password provided earlier. Click Submit.
6) That's it...you're back in! You may have to log in again with your new password.

Postby zill » Wed Mar 30, 2011 6:31 am

It's sort of like Ian Curtis moved to northern California and found happiness.

Just back from March break with the kids and doing some work at home in the study, listening to their new Idle Labor album. Perfectly suiting my mood...trying to work, mind drifting back to holiday memories, raindrops glistening off the pink blooms on the trees out the window...
